I found this winch model from the SimScape Driveline library. For what I"m doing, I do not have a breake therefore I removed it from the model.
I want to model this motor, but I'm only offered this information about it.
The DC motor block in the DriveLine example, has parameters like motor inductance,Constant of proportionality K, Inertia, Breakaway friction torque, Breakaway friction velocity, Coulomb friction torque, and Viscous friction coefficient.
Given the information on the pololu website, is there a way to determine the above unknown parameters? Lets say I can't what's the best way to address these parameters?
Lastly what is follower to base teeth ratio? IS this another name for the drive gear to driven gear ratio?
